 Cecil Hurt's column this week chronicles the "off year" for the Tide:

Even with hope remaining in some of Alabama's more successful spring sports -- softball, the men's and women's golf teams and the men's tennis team, with its NCAA upset of Duke on Saturday -- it's still been a dismal year for Alabama. The Crimson Tide will finish the season without winning a single Southeastern Conference championship in any sport.

The big question, of course, is will the enthusiasm, expectations and, hopefully, results created by the Saban hire spill over to the rest of Crimson Tide athletics?

Renewed football success should mean renewed success across the board (that is what happened in the late 1970's, a golden age for football and for all-sports excellence at UA.) The competition is stiff in the SEC - but Alabama needs to show that it intends to compete fervently in everything, not just football.
